Preparing for a long journey
Before you hit the road...
CHECK : Check your oil, brake and clutch fluid, tyre pressure and windscreen washer fluid.
TIME : Allow yourself enough time so that you can take a 15-minute break every two hours.
ROUTE : Know which junctions you need – never look at a map while driving.
LOAD : Pack luggage securely so it won't move around if you need to brake hard.
PLAN : Plan your journey to try to avoid travelling between midnight and 6am.
PACK : Pack a blanket or coat in your car – just in case – along with a pair of walking shoes.
